javascript实现校验文件上传控件实例
网络编程 2025-03-13 18:56www.168986.cn编程入门
本文深入了如何使用JavaScript实现文件上传控件的校验功能,特别是检测上传文件是否为图片类型。在实际应用中,这一功能具有极高的实用价值。
我们定义了一个名为Checkfiles的JavaScript函数。这个函数通过获取文件上传控件的当前值(即用户选择的文件名),提取出文件的扩展名。然后,它检查这个扩展名是否是我们允许的图片格式之一,如GIF、JPEG、PNG等。如果是,函数返回true,允许文件上传;如果不是,它将弹出一个警告框提示用户只能上传指定格式的图片,并将焦点返回到文件上传控件,然后返回false,阻止文件上传。
这种校验机制确保了用户只能上传符合要求的图片文件,提高了应用程序的安全性和用户体验。在实际应用中,你可以将此代码嵌入到你的网页中,轻松实现文件类型校验功能。
使用此JavaScript文件上传校验控件的方法非常简单。你只需在HTML文件中添加一个文件上传控件,并设置其onchange事件处理程序为Checkfiles函数即可。当用户选择了一个新的文件后,这个函数就会被自动调用,进行文件类型检测。
本文所介绍的JavaScript文件上传校验控件对于保护你的网站安全、提高用户体验以及确保数据的完整性非常有帮助。无论你是前端开发者还是网站管理员,都可以通过学习和应用这一技术,提高你的工作效率和网站质量。希望本文能对大家的JavaScript程序设计有所帮助。也希望大家能够将这一技术应用到实际项目中,实现更多的实用功能。
上一篇:ASP正则函数替换分页后的参数
下一篇:没有了
编程语言
- javascript实现校验文件上传控件实例
- ASP正则函数替换分页后的参数
- jQuery实现鼠标滑过点击事件音效试听
- PHP生成唯一订单号
- PHP实现的简单sha1加密功能示例
- ASPNET按钮只执行客户端代码不回送页面实现思路
- 邮箱正则表达式实现代码(针对php)
- 气象 XML 数据源应用程序开发指南-内容目录
- php中使用key,value,current,next和prev函数遍历数组的方
- wamp下修改mysql访问密码的解决方法
- 在安装了Sql2000的基础上安装Sql2005的详细过程 图
- TypeScript具有的几个不同特质
- JavaScript iframe数据共享接口实现方法
- webpack中使用iconfont字体图标的方法
- 深入apache配置文件httpd.conf的部分参数说明
- PHP SPL标准库之数据结构栈(SplStack)介绍